The Assisted Living Landscape in Wasilla, Alaska
Wasilla, Alaska, and the surrounding Mat-Su Valley are home to a growing number of assisted living and memory care options, ranging from large apartment-style communities to small residential homes. The average cost of assisted living in Wasilla is around $6,126 per month, while memory care averages about $6,626 per month, according to data from A Place for Mom. Many families are drawn to smaller, home-like settings where caregivers can provide more personalized attention and residents feel truly known. With an aging population and increasing demand for dementia-specific care, the market is shifting toward facilities that combine clinical oversight with a warm, family-centered approach.

How to Choose the Right Assisted Living Home in Wasilla
Start by identifying your loved one's specific needs: do they require memory care, help with daily activities, or specialized support for intellectual disabilities? Visit each home in person or schedule a virtual tour to assess the atmosphere, cleanliness, and how staff interact with residents. Ask about the staff-to-resident ratio during both day and night shifts, and confirm the level of clinical oversight, such as whether a registered nurse is on-site. Review the care plan process to ensure it is personalized and adaptable as needs change. Finally, check for transparent pricing, including what is covered in the base fee and what costs extra, and read recent family reviews on platforms like A Place for Mom or U.S. News.
